How to fill out exhibitor registration contract

How to fill out exhibitor registration contract
01
Obtain the exhibitor registration contract from the event organizer's website or office.
02
Read all terms and conditions carefully before starting to fill out.
03
Fill in your company name and contact information accurately.
04
Provide details about the products or services you will be showcasing.
05
Choose your preferred booth size and location if applicable.
06
Indicate any special requirements or requests you may have.
07
Review your information for accuracy and completeness.
08
Sign and date the contract to validate your application.
09
Submit the completed contract along with any required fees or deposits by the deadline.

What is exhibitor registration contract?
An exhibitor registration contract is a formal agreement between an exhibitor and an event organizer that outlines the terms and conditions for participating in an exhibition or trade show.
Who is required to file exhibitor registration contract?
Exhibitors who wish to participate in an exhibition or trade show are required to file an exhibitor registration contract.
How to fill out exhibitor registration contract?
To fill out an exhibitor registration contract, provide your company's details, select the booth size and location, sign the contract, and submit it along with any required fees by the specified deadline.
What is the purpose of exhibitor registration contract?
The purpose of the exhibitor registration contract is to establish a legal agreement between exhibitors and organizers, detailing the rights, responsibilities, and expectations of both parties.
What information must be reported on exhibitor registration contract?
The exhibitor registration contract typically requires information such as the exhibitor's name, contact details, booth space requested, payment information, and any additional requirements or special requests.
